What is CVE-2020-36518?

The jackson-databind library prior to version 2.13.0 is vulnerable to a denial of service attack that can be triggered by the processing of deeply nested objects, leading to a Java StackOverflow exception. This vulnerability may cause severe disruptions in applications utilizing the affected library, making it crucial for users to upgrade to the latest version to mitigate risks.
